GNU Guix 1.5, a versão mais recente do gestor de pacotes transacional e distribuição do sistema GNU, foi lançada após mais de três anos de desenvolvimento. Introduz suporte para KDE Plasma 6.5 e GNOME 46, juntamente com o kernel Linux-libre 6.17 e inúmeras novas funcionalidades. A atualização enfatiza a liberdade do utilizador e a gestão modular do sistema.
Noé Lopez anunciou o lançamento do GNU Guix 1.5 em 23 de janeiro de 2026, marcando uma atualização significativa para esta distribuição avançada do sistema GNU e gestor de pacotes transacional concebido para respeitar a liberdade do utilizador. Desenvolvida ao longo de mais de três anos, esta versão muda para um ciclo de lançamentos anual e traz melhorias substanciais tanto ao gestor de pacotes como ao sistema operativo completo Guix System, que permite a gestão declarativa e atómica de kernels, serviços e ambientes usando configurações baseadas em código. Opera de forma independente em distribuições Linux existentes através de ferramentas como apt ou dnf, aderindo a princípios estritos de software livre com o kernel Linux-libre por defeito. As atualizações principais incluem a integração do kernel GNU Linux-libre 6.17, suporte para KDE Plasma 6.5 através de um novo plasma-desktop-service-type com Wayland como padrão, e GNOME 46, onde o gnome-desktop-service-type foi tornado mais modular para personalizar aplicações padrão. O lançamento adiciona cerca de 40 novos serviços de sistema, como Forgejo Runner, RabbitMQ, iwd e dhcpcd, e adota o GNU Shepherd 1.0 para gestão de serviços, com serviços temporizados, suporte a reinício kexec e registo melhorado com rotação de registos do sistema a substituir ferramentas antigas como Rottlog e syslogd. O manuseamento de programas privilegiados foi refinado, substituindo setuid-programs por privileged-programs para melhor suporte às capacidades do Linux, e o pacote nss-certs agora faz parte dos pacotes base. Ao longo do período de desenvolvimento, o Guix adicionou 12.525 novos pacotes e quase 30.000 atualizações, com componentes principais como GCC 15.2, LLVM 21.1, GNU Emacs 30.2, Icecat 140 e Librewolf 140. As ferramentas de linha de comandos veem melhorias em grafos de dependências, suporte a contentores e a utilidade guix pack agora produz RPMs e AppImages para distribuição mais ampla. A segurança é reforçada executando o daemon Guix sem privilégios de root em sistemas não-Guix. O trabalho em curso avança para bootstrapping completo de fonte, incluindo compiladores Zig e Mono. O GNU Guix 1.5 está disponível como imagens ISO de instalação (sem ISOs live), imagens de máquinas virtuais e tarballs para instalação em distribuições GNU/Linux ou de fonte. Os utilizadores existentes podem atualizar via comando guix pull. Introduz também tarballs oficiais para RISC-V de 64 bits e expande o suporte experimental ao GNU Hurd em x86_64 com integração do instalador.